"Action is needed to identify and repair roads damaged by the recent sub-zero temperatures," says Lib Dem Councillor Dave Radcliffe (Selly Oak Ward). He has welcomed news that the Council has organised four additional repair crews to carry out urgent repair works and allocated an additional £600,000.
The longest period of sub zero temperatures for 30 years froze water trapped deep inside some road surfaces, causing cracks to open up and potholes to appear.
